Tire Turning Service

Consistent tire upkeep is important for automotive safety and performance, and tire rotation is a fundamental service offered by mobile tire technicians. Tire rotation comprises regularly rotating the position of each tire to promote even tread wear, lengthening tire lifespan and boosting handling. Uneven wear can produce reduced traction, altering vehicle control and safety. Mobile tire services provide the convenience of delivering this crucial task at a customer-selected location, removing the need for a trip to a garage. Technicians typically advise rotating tires every 5,000 to 7,500 miles, depending on vehicle type and driving conditions. By handling tire rotation proactively, drivers can ensure peak performance and reduce the risk of premature tire replacement.

Valve Stem Exchange

A substantial number of drivers may overlook the importance of valve stem maintenance, yet these tiny components play an vital role in tire health. Valve stems are responsible for holding air in the tire, and a malfunctioning stem can lead to steady air loss and reduced tire pressure. Over time, being subjected to heat, moisture, and road debris can result in deterioration, leading to potential safety hazards. Mobile tire services offer valve stem replacement as a practical solution, allowing drivers to resolve the matter immediately. Technicians can quickly assess and replace damaged stems on-site, guaranteeing peak tire performance and safety. By focusing on valve stem maintenance, vehicle owners can boost their tires' longevity and prevent unexpected breakdowns.

Routine Pressure Assessments

Although many operators neglect tire pressure, routine checks are vital for maximum vehicle operation and well-being. Keeping the correct tire pressure helps enhance fuel economy and guarantees superior control. Drivers should inspect their tire pressure at least once a month and before distant trips, as changing temperatures can impact it. Using a dependable tire pressure meter, they can easily evaluate if modifications are required. Properly inflated tires minimize deterioration, extending their lifespan and improving overall vehicle comfort. Additionally, sustaining the correct pressure reduces the chance of tire failures and other tire-related incidents. To sum up, adding frequent pressure inspections into car upkeep routines can substantially lead to safer driving experiences and enhanced vehicle performance.

Assess Tread Condition

Continuously monitoring tread depth is vital for strengthening tire safety and performance. Tires with minimal tread can lead to weakened grip, chiefly in wet conditions, magnifying the risk of accidents. A basic way to verify tread depth is by using the penny test: insert a penny into the tread groove; if Lincoln's head is visible, the tread is too worn and restoration is necessary. Additionally, many service stations present tread depth gauges for a more exact measurement. Maintaining adequate tread depth not only strengthens safety but also boosts fuel efficiency. Consistent checks, ideally every month or before long trips, can help drivers stay aware of their tire condition, guaranteeing a safer driving experience overall.

Precise Wheel Alignment

Ensuring proper wheel alignment can greatly enhance tire longevity and vehicle performance. Misalignment often leads to uneven tire wear, shortening their durability and requiring more frequent replacements. Regular checks, ideally every 6,000 miles or during rotation services, can help identify alignment issues early. Signs of misalignment include a tugging sensation while driving, inconsistent tire tread degradation, or a crooked steering wheel. Proper alignment guarantees that all tires make uniform contact with the road, enhancing maneuverability and fuel efficiency. Additionally, keeping proper tire inflation complements alignment efforts, further enhancing performance.
